What are the three parts of cell theory?

All organisms are made up of one or more cells, All the life functions of organisms occur within cells, and All cells come from already existing cells.

Why are cells so small?

Cells need to be small to be efficient. If they were big, the nutrients and oxygen they need to carry through the body wouldn't get to the nucleus fast enough to support us. Also They produce more waste being bigger.

What did Leeuwenhoek do?

He made his own microscope lenses that were nearly as powerful as modern day microscopes.He discovered human blood cells, and when he scraped plaque off of his teeth, he found "animalcules/tiny animals" which is now known as bacteria.

What did Robert Hooke do?

He was one of the earliest scientists to study living things under a microscope. He found what he named "cells" in a cork sample he decided to look at.

What is a nucleus?

The nucleus of a cell is a structure in the cytoplasm that is surrounded by a membrane (the nuclear membrane) and contains DNA.
